1Role of liver biopsy in hepatocellular carcinoma显示文摘The role of liver biopsy in the diagnosis of hepatocellular carcinoma(HCC)has been challenged over time by the ability of imaging techniques to characterize liver lesions in patients with known cirrhosis.In fact,in the diagnostic algorithm for this tumor,histology is currently relegated to controversial cases.Furthermore,the risk of complications,such as tumor seeding and bleeding,as well as inadequate sampling have further limited the use of liver biopsy for HCC management.However,there is growing evidence of prognostic and therapeutic information available from microscopic and molecular analysis of HCC and,as the information content of the tissue sample increases,the advantages of liver biopsy might modify the current risk/benefit ratio.We herein review the role and potentiality of liver biopsy in the diagnosis and management of HCC.As the potentiality of precision medicine comes to the management of HCC,it will be crucial to have rapid pathways to define prognosis,and even treatment,by identifying the patients who could most benefit from target-driven therapies.All of the above reasons suggest that the current role of liver biopsy in the management of HCC needs substantial reconsideration.Luca Di Tommaso Marco Spadaccini Matteo Donadon Nicola Personeni Abubaker Elamin Alessio Aghemo Ana Lleo 2019World Journal of Gastroenterology2019,25,40:11
2一种新型膦酸锆孔材料的合成及其对金属离子的吸附性质显示文摘骨架含强配位基的有机无机杂化多级孔材料合成是目前吸附研究的一个重要领域。以bis(hexamethylene)triamino-N,N-bisacetyl-phosphonic acid和ZrOCl_2·8H_2O为原料、应用水热合成技术合成了一种新型膦酸锆多级孔材料Zr PTA,并通过FT-IR、TGA、XRD、XPS、SEM以及元素分析等手段对制备产物进行了表征。研究结果表明,ZrPTA具有棒状微形貌,其内部存在大量直径为1.38 nm和1.93 nm的微孔以及直径为2.99 nm的介孔,其表面积为112.2 m^2/g。ZrPTA对水溶液中Pb^(2+)、Cu^(2+)和Cd^(2+)三种金属离子具有良好的吸附作用,最大吸附量分别为742.7、689.8和627.0 mg/g,远远高于文献报道值。这一性质使Zr PTA具有潜在的废水处理功效,显示出诱人的应用前景。Abubaker Abutartour Lotfia El Majdoub 史亚赛 李妮丽 徐庆红 2017无机材料学报2017,32,3:5
3Two Distinct Fluorescent Quantum Clusters of Gold Starting from Metallic Nanoparticles by pH-Dependent Ligand Etching显示文摘Two fl uorescent quantum clusters of gold,namely Au25 and Au8,have been synthesized from mercaptosuccinic acid-protected gold nanoparticles of 45 nm core diameter by etching with excess glutathione.While etching at pH~3 yielded Au_(25),that at pH 7-8 yielded Au_(8).This is the fi rst report of the synthesis of two quantum clusters starting from a single precursor.This simple method makes it possible to synthesize well-defined clusters in gram quantities.Since these clusters are highly fl uorescent and are highly biocompatible due to their low metallic content,they can be used for diagnostic applications.Madathumpady Abubaker Habeeb Muhammed Subramani Ramesh Sudarson Sekhar Sinha Samir Kumar Pal Thalappil Pradeep 2008Nano Research2008,1,4:5
4Impact of Intensive Greenhouse Production System on Soil Quality显示文摘Composite top- and subsoil samples were collected from the greenhouses in the Al-Balawneh area,Jordan,where intensive greenhouse production system(IGPS) has been practiced since 1998,to study the impact of IGPS on soil quality as measured by the chemical and biological properties to develop a sustainable production system.The study showed that IGPS led to higher electrical conductivity in top- and subsoils compared to an uncultivated soil(control).Quality and amount of irrigation water,lack of efficient drainage,and quantity and types of applied fertilizers were major factors resulting in salt buildup.IGPS resulted in lower total N(TN) and NO_3-N in the soil compared to the control.The lower TN was due to crop uptake,microbial immobilization,volatilization,and irregular application of composted animal manure or poultry manure.In contrast,higher residual Olsen-P content was detected in both soil layers of greenhouses than in the control.Residual P was classified as very high in the topsoil layers and sufficient to high in the subsoil layers.Residual available K in the soils of greenhouses was relatively lower than that in the control and it was,however,classified as high to very high.A large increase of Cl and a considerable decrease in the bacterial count were observed in both soil layers of IGPS compared to the control treatment.Economically sustainable soil management practices need to be adopted by farmers to achieve a sustainable and profitable production.This can be accomplished through education,targeted towards the farming community in the central Jordan Valley.Tarek G.AMMARI Ragheb TAHHAN Nizar AL SULEBI Alaedeen TAHBOUB Rakad A.TA'ANY Samih ABUBAKER 2015Pedosphere2015,25,2:4
5Offshore Carbonate Facies Characterization and Reservoir Quality of Miocene Rocks in the Southern Margin of South China Sea显示文摘Carbonate rocks are important hydrocarbon reservoirs around the globe and in Southeast Asia a key one,particularly,is the Central Luconia province.Understanding the internal characteristics,distribution,geometry and lateral extent of these rocks is essential for exploration and production success.Detailed work on Miocene carbonate reservoir facies,north of Bintulu,offshore Sarawak includes qualitative and quantitative analysis of photomicrographs and reservoir quality,considering especially microporosity.Stratigraphically,these carbonates are known as Cycles IV and V and are represented by eight major facies types(F-1 to F-8).They comprise:coated grain packstone(F-1)(av.Ф=3%,av.Kh=0.5 m D)(av=Average;?=total porosity,and Kh=permeability);massive coral lime grainstone(F-2)(av.Ф=14.7%,av.Kh=6 m D);oncolite lime grain-dominated packstone(F-3)(av.Ф=10%,av.Kh=4 m D);skeletal lime/dolo-packstone(F-4)(av.Ф=15%,av.Kh=4.6 m D);coral(platy)lime mud-dominated packstone(F-5)(av.Ф=4%,av.Kh=0.5 m D);coral(branching)lime-dominated pack-grainstone(F-6)(av.Ф=15%,av.Kh=1 m D);cross-bedded skeletal lime packstone(F-7)(av.Ф=20%,av.Kh=2 m D);and bioturbated carbonate mudstone/chalk(F-8)(av.Ф=8%,av.Kh=0.8 m D).Study of thin sections reveals that red algae,foraminifera,and corals are the dominant fossil components with a minor admixture of skeletal fragments of echinoderms,bivalves,bryozoans,and green algae.All parameters,e.g.,facies characterization,petrography,porosity–permeability value,and microporosity value were utilized to obtain a reliable reservoir quality.The microporosity value was quantified using digital image analysis software and is significant for recognition of good reservoir quality.Consideration of the presence of microporosity against the total porosity in the carbonate rocks has improved the correlation coefficient(R2)value,which has increased from 0.51 to 0.82.Hammad Tariq JANJUHAH Abubaker ALANSARI 2020Acta Geologica Sinica(English Edition)2020,94,5:4
6Fluorescent Superlattices of Gold Nanoparticles:A New Class of Functional Materials显示文摘Fluorescent three-dimensional(3-D)superlattices of dansyl glutathione protected gold nanoparticles,with potential applications in molecular detection,have been synthesized at an air/water interface by controlling the pH of the nanoparticle suspension.The number of fluorophores per nanoparticle was calculated to be~127.Morphologies of the superlattice crystals were examined using scanning electron microscopy(SEM).Most of the crystals observed were triangular in shape.High-resolution transmission electron microscopy(HRTEM)and small angle X-ray scattering(SAXS)were used to study the packing of nanoparticles in these crystals.Both these studies showed that the nanoparticles were arranged in a face-centered cubic(fcc)pattern with a particle-particle distance(center-center)of~10.5 nm.Evolution of the crystal morphologies with time was also examined.The fluorescence properties of these triangles were studied using confocal fluorescence imaging and confocal Raman mapping,which were in good agreement with the morphologies observed by SEM.The superlattice exhibits near-infrared(NIR)absorption in the range 1100-2500 nm.Easy synthesis of such functional nanoparticle-based solids makes it possible to use them in novel applications.We utilized the fluorescence of dansyl glutathione gold superlattice crystals for the selective detection of bovine serum albumin(BSA),the major protein constituent of blood plasma,based on the selective binding of the naphthalene ring of the dansyl moiety with site I of BSA.Edakkattuparambil Sidharth Shibu Madathumpady Abubaker Habeeb Muhammed Keisaku Kimura Thalappil Pradeep 2009Nano Research2009,2,3:3

9后房型人工晶状体植入用于角膜移植术后近视和散光的矫正(英文)显示文摘目的:评估角膜移植术(KP)后植入后房型人工晶状体(ICL)的安全性、屈光效果和视力。方法:单中心回顾性研究。包括32例35眼接受后房型人工晶状体植入以矫正角膜移植术后近视和散光。患者在无法配戴眼镜、隐形眼镜或准分子激光术治疗不当的情况下接受后房型人工晶状体植入术。观察患者裸眼远视力(UDVA)、最佳矫正远视力(CDVA),屈光度及并发症。对术前术后随访资料进行分析(16.7±13mo)(P<0.05)。结果:术前,患者等效球镜和柱镜分别为-4.00~-20.00 D和-2.00~-9.00 D。平均等效球镜由术前-11.41±3.62 D显著下降至术后-1.95±1.78 D(P<0.0001)。平均UDVA由术前20/400显著增加至术后20/25(P<0.0001)。与术前相比,术后CDVA平均提高1.5行,其中37%提高2行或更多。1眼(2.8%)CDVA降低≥1行。术中或术后无并发症。结论:后房型人工晶状体植入对于无法配戴眼镜、隐形眼镜或准分子激光术治疗不当的患者是一种安全有效的治疗手段。Nasser A Alsabaani Abdullah Abubaker Salem Almalki 2018国际眼科杂志2018,18,6:2
